74036 vs 74037: cost of living, income and home prices

ZIP 74036 (Oklahoma) has a median household income of $74,467 and a typical home value of $186,300. ZIP 74037 (Oklahoma) sits at $96,750 and $250,900.

Source: U.S. Census Bureau, American Community Survey (5-year). Latest observation ACS 2022.

Methodology

Both columns use ZIP Code Tabulation Area estimates from the same Census release, so the comparison is like for like.

We only publish comparisons where both areas have at least 5,000 residents, which keeps the margin of error usable.
